Galaxy & Co 1.76

Cresta Shopping Centre, Beyers Naude Dr
Randburg, 2118
South Africa

About Galaxy & Co

Galaxy & Co Galaxy & Co is a well known place listed as Jewelry & Watches Store in Randburg ,

Contact Details & Working Hours